Francis currently resides at 165 Knollwood St #209, Annandale, Mn 55302. The phone number (320) 274-2914 is Francis’s. Francis's birth date was listed as 1966. Cities Francis has lived in before are Saint Cloud, Buffalo, Rice and one other city. Francis has reached 58 years of age.